波卡币质押挖矿原理篇
阿牛哥 Lv4

与比特币不同,波卡币是一种自带通胀的币,按照波卡创始人Gavin Wood博士的设计,波卡币的总量会不断上升,大概每年会新增出来10%。

那么问题来了,通胀意味着自己手上的币会随着总量的超发而不断贬值,如何才能保值呢?办法就是质押挖矿,即staking。

我们知道波卡挖矿机制不是PoW,而是Wood设计的NPOS方式。Stakiing就是普通人可以参与NPOS获取收益的方式。

打个比方,假如A要转10个DOT给B,A将该交易提交给波卡网络,为了防止恶意的提交,比如某人把其他人的账户的资金转给自己,这显然是有问题的,所以波卡网络引入了所谓的验证人,这些节点负责验证交易的合法性。

验证人要能判断交易的合法性,比如发起转账的一方的数字签名是否正确等等。这些任务对验证人也是有要求的,比如验证人要保证自己的节点足够的稳定,不要动不动断网下线;验证人也必须尽责,不能发行非法交易;还要防止女巫攻击等等。

所以验证人要证明自己能够担当验证人的角色,必须交一部分押金。如果验证人未能尽责,按照波卡的规则是要扣除部分押金的,而交押金就是所谓的staking。

在波卡网络中,包含16个验证人,验证人参与验证实现共识算法。而我们普通人可以作为提名人来选出整个网络下一期的验证人,期满之后,根据新的提名数据在选出下一期的验证人。

提名的过程就是staking一定量的币给验证人。你要做的就是选择一个验证人,把DOT锁仓,锁仓的DOT会算作验证人的质押币。

当现在一期结束后,网络会选择当前质押币数量最多的16个节点作为新的验证人,当获取收益的时候,按照验证人质押的币来分成,分成的多少和质押多少无关,这也是波卡的一个比较有意思的设定,为的是防止财富过于集中的马太效应。

下一篇文章《如何进行波卡币质押挖矿》会具体演示如何进行DOT的Staking。